Comment 185 Charalampos Stratakis 2025-11-11 00:02:40 UTC
The update fixes FTBFS of the package with Cython 3.2.0, but requires a new test dependency not packaged yet in Fedora: python-pytest-codspeed

Comment 186 Miro Hrončok 2025-11-13 13:09:15 UTC
(In reply to Charalampos Stratakis from comment #185)
> The update fixes FTBFS of the package with Cython 3.2.0, but requires a new
> test dependency not packaged yet in Fedora: python-pytest-codspeed

"Pytest plugin to create CodSpeed benchmarks" we should try avoiding the dependency.
